Kohl’s Links Loyalty Rewards To Apple Pay

1kohls store smallKohl’s has integrated its private label credit card and loyalty program with a contactless, one-click payment option via Apple Pay. Currently live in 250 stores, the retailer expects to offer this functionality nationwide by the end of May 2016.

When paying in stores, customers hold their iPhone 6 or iPhone SE near the contactless reader with a finger on Touch ID to pay and receive their Yes2You Rewards. On Apple Watch, shoppers double-click the side button and hold the face of the Apple Watch up to the reader. Kohl’s first introduced the Apple Pay option in June 2015.

“Kohl’s is blending the physical and digital shopping experiences in more ways than ever before,” said Ratnakar Lavu, Kohl’s CTO in a statement. “We are continuing to innovate in mobile to provide an easy, seamless shopping experience, whether it’s our mobile payment offerings, the features and functionality on Kohl’s mobile app or the Kohls.com experience on smartphones and tablets.”
